About the IPv6 Subnet Calculator
The IPv6 Subnet Calculator breaks down an IPv6 block from an address and prefix: the (compressed) network address, range start & end, and total addresses (which can be enormous — computed with BigInt). It supports compressed "::" notation.
Useful for planning modern IPv6 networks.
